Panacea Adviser and the HEATH REPORT

Do you want to have your voice heard? Panacea Adviser and The Heath Report would appreciate if you could take this short survey, results of which will be issued in early 2015 to all interested parties, including the FCA ad Treasury Select Committee.

Through a combination of in-depth research, collation of existing data, reference to case studies and analysis of regulatory pronouncements, The Heath Report, together with Panacea Adviser, is seeking to expose and quantify many of the unintended consequences of RDR and to both inform on-going regulatory developments and identify what improvements can be made to regulator accountability.

The Heath Report has been set up to give a voice to those clients who have been disenfranchised by the RDR process, as well as a voice for the adviser community, which have had to struggle with its consequences. 

We believe that it is important to ensure that there is a strongly argued alternative view in the media and Parliament.
